Microsoft accepts new name for Windows minus Media Player

Microsoft has accepted the European Commission's name for its forthcoming version of Windows XP without Windows Media Player. The EC ruled last week that both the Home and Pro version should be appended with N to designate the absence of Media Player; they will therefore be known as Windows XP Home Edition N and Windows XP Professional Edition N. Microsoft had originally suggested calling the software Windows XP Reduced Media Edition, but that was rejected by the EC as too pejorative. ...more

Yahoo messenger hits security flaw

Danish security firm Secunia has warned of a flaw in Yahoo!'s Messenger service. The problem occurs in an ActiveX component and could allow an attacker to run executable code on the target system. However, Yahoo! says this vulnerability affects only those that have changed the default security setting for Internet Explorer to low. ...more

AMD warns of poor results

AMD is the latest technology firm to warn of worse-than-expected results in what is turning out to be a nightmare summer for the industry. The US processor manufacturer said that its sales for the quarter ending 1 July would be $985m, 17 per cent lower than the $1.2b of the previous quarter. ...more

USPTO frowns on dynamic web patents

The USPTO has upheld the Public Patent Foundation's requests for a formal review of the 'dynamic web' patents owned by EpicRealm, which have been used as the basis for infringement proceedings against tens of companies. PUBPAT put forward bodies of prior art that the USPTO had not previously been aware of when the patents were initially granted in an attempt to invalidate the patents. If the prior art is found to invalidate the patents they will be revoked and EpicRealm will find it difficult to sustain related lawsuits - tough times for a company that thrives solely on its patent portfolio. ...more
